Bankroll Management – A Cornerstone of Success
Perhaps the most crucial aspect of any gaming strategy is bankroll management. This involves setting a budget for your gaming activities and adhering to it strictly. Never gamble with money you can’t afford to lose, and avoid chasing losses. A common rule of thumb is to divide your bankroll into smaller units and wager only a small percentage on each game. This helps to minimize risk and extend your playtime. Proper bankroll management isn’t just about preserving your funds; it’s about maintaining a healthy and sustainable approach to gaming. It’s about avoiding emotionally driven decisions and playing within your means.
- Set a budget before you start playing.
- Never chase your losses.
- Wager only a small percentage of your bankroll per game.
- Take regular breaks to avoid impulsive decisions.
- Know when to stop and walk away.
Adhering to these principles ensures a more controlled and enjoyable gaming experience, reducing the likelihood of financial difficulties and promoting responsible behavior.
Understanding Odds and Probability
A fundamental aspect of successful gaming is understanding odds and probability. Different games have different odds, and being aware of these can significantly impact your chances of winning. For example, in roulette, the odds of landing on a single number are significantly lower than the odds of landing on red or black. Similarly, in poker, understanding the probability of drawing specific cards is essential for making informed betting decisions. While luck undoubtedly plays a role, a solid understanding of probability allows you to assess risk and make strategic choices. It transforms gaming from a purely chance-based activity into one that incorporates analytical thinking.
Decoding Return to Player (RTP) Percentages
Return to Player (RTP) percentage is a key metric to consider when choosing online games, especially slots. The RTP represents the average percentage of wagered money that a game will return to players over a prolonged period. A higher RTP percentage indicates a more favorable game for the player. However, it’s important to remember that RTP is a theoretical calculation based on millions of spins and doesn't guarantee individual winnings. It is more about long-term expected returns. Always look for games with RTP percentages listed and compare them before making a decision.
- Research the RTP percentages of different games.
- Choose games with higher RTP percentages.
- Understand that RTP is a theoretical average.
- Don’t rely solely on RTP when making your decision.
- Consider the game’s volatility alongside RTP.
Combining RTP research with an understanding of game volatility – the frequency and size of payouts – provides a more comprehensive assessment of a game's potential rewards.
Leveraging Bonuses and Promotions
Online gaming platforms frequently offer bonuses and promotions to attract new players and reward existing ones. These can take many forms, including welcome bonuses, deposit matches, free spins, and loyalty programs. While these offers can be attractive, it’s crucial to read the terms and conditions carefully before accepting them. Most bonuses come with wagering requirements, which dictate how many times you need to wager the bonus amount before you can withdraw any winnings. Understanding these requirements is essential to avoid disappointment. Using bonuses strategically can significantly enhance your gaming experience, but it requires careful consideration.
